About the course
Instructed by SQUID Magazine Editor-in-Chief, Lori Noel, the Editing Essentials Toolkit is a comprehensive online course designed specifically for writers who want to elevate their self-editing skills. For creative writers, journalists, novelists, poets, and more, this course provides practical guidance, actionable tips, and a wealth of resources to help you polish your own work with confidence. You’ll learn the fundamentals of editing, from finding clarity in your writing to identifying themes to spotting common mistakes to refining your unique voice. Through step-by-step lessons, you’ll discover how to approach your drafts with a critical eye, apply proven editing techniques, and utilize helpful tools that make the process easier and more effective. Based on what Lori looks for when reading submissions for SQUID, you'll get an inside look at what it takes to properly edit a piece of writing for publishing. Inside, you’ll find: - Easy-to-follow modules covering grammar, style, structure, and clarity - Real-world examples and exercises to practice your skills - Tips for overcoming common editing challenges and self-doubt - Guidance on when and how to seek outside feedback - Writing exercises to do at your own pace - Short self-assessments to test your new skills By the end of this course, you’ll have a personalized editing toolkit and the confidence to revise your writing for publication or personal satisfaction.
